Sorry about missing the deadline for comments. Just one minor point: In the section "How to Create and Publish an IPS Package" (pg 49), the pkgsend commands do not specify the "-s" option. This would make pkgsend assume "http://localhost:10000" as the repository location which, especially given that the previous example starts the depot on port 8000, would throw up an error.
Maybe the example should use "pkgsend -s http://localhost:8000" or the PKG_REPO variable. Cheers, Venky.
